Smiling Often
Smiling often has many benefits. People who smile regularly can experience an
increase in their health and state of mind. Unfortunately, many people don't smile
enough. It's a good idea to smile more often in order to feel better. Here are some
reasons to smile more often.
Smiling brings health benefits. It increases natural substances in the body which
improve your state of mind. Besides, smiling helps your facial structure give you a more
youthfull look; combined with healthy teeth, smiling can make you seem healthier and more attractive. Smiling also
has positive effects on the immune and cardiovascular systems.
There are psychological benefits to smiling frequently, too. It makes you happy almost immediately. Sometimes
when we can't smile, we find that anyone's smile helps us feel better. Smiling can also reduce stress levels since
the body reacts quickly to it. A great way to make someone cheerful is to help them smile.
Smiling more often can also make you look more attractive and confident. In general, people like to show
happiness and be near those who are happy. Smiling in the presence of others shows you are a happy person, and
you can transmit the feeling to them. People are naturally attracted to smiling; therefore, smiling frequently can
help you get the attention you want from others.
If you don't smile much, find ways to smile more often; try to make others smile more often too. Smiling is a fast way
to feel happy. Feeling happy and making others feel happy is very positive and will bring many benefits. Although it
seems difficult, it is in fact very easy; all it takes is moving some muscles and you will be happy almost immediately.
